As a continuation of #135099, ark 2.6.4 doesn't seem to handle password-protected rar archives. When trying to open the same example as attached in 135099, ark fails with "An error occurred while trying to open the archive ". I'm using UNRAR 3.71 beta 1 (3.7.8).
